Erreur Gradle: la version Gradle supportée Minimum est 3.3. La version actuelle est 3.2

quand je mets à jour Aujourd'hui Android Studio il écrire: le minimum pris en charge Gradle version est 3.3. La version actuelle est 3.2 Comment résoudre ce problème?

voici ma version.gradle

// Top-level build file where you can add configuration options common to all sub-projects/modules.

buildscript {
    repositories {
        jcenter()
    }
    dependencies {
        classpath 'com.android.tools.build:gradle:2.3.0'

        // NOTE: Do not place your application dependencies here; they belong
        // in the individual module build.gradle files
    }
}

allprojects {
    repositories {
        jcenter()
    }
}

task clean(type: Delete) {
    delete rootProject.buildDir
}

et la deuxième version.gradle:

apply plugin: 'com.android.application'

android {
    compileSdkVersion 25
    buildToolsVersion "25.0.0"
    defaultConfig {
        applicationId "com.tosi.ex"
        minSdkVersion 14
        targetSdkVersion 25
        versionCode 1
        versionName "1.0"
        multiDexEnabled true
        testInstrumentationRunner "android.support.test.runner.AndroidJUnitRunner"
    }
    buildTypes {
        release {
            minifyEnabled false
            proguardFiles getDefaultProguardFile('proguard-android.txt'), 'proguard-rules.pro'
        }
    }
    sourceSets { main { assets.srcDirs = ['src/main/assets', 'src/main/assets/'] } }
}
repositories {
    mavenCentral()
}

dependencies {
    compile fileTree(dir: 'libs', include: ['*.jar'])
    androidTestCompile('com.android.support.test.espresso:espresso-core:2.2.2', {
        exclude group: 'com.android.support', module: 'support-annotations'
    })
    compile 'com.android.support:appcompat-v7:25.2.1'
    compile 'com.android.support:design:25.2.1'
    compile 'com.github.ksoichiro:android-observablescrollview:1.5.0'
    compile 'com.android.support:support-v4:25.2.1'
    compile 'com.android.support:mediarouter-v7:25.2.1'
    compile 'com.google.android.gms:play-services:10.2.1'
    compile 'com.android.support:cardview-v7:25.2.1'
    compile 'com.squareup.picasso:picasso:2.5.2'
    compile 'uk.co.chrisjenx:calligraphy:2.2.0'
    testCompile 'junit:junit:4.12'
}

Grad-wrapper.propriétés:

#Tue Mar 28 17:26:02 CEST 2017
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https://services.gradle.org/distributions/gradle-3.2-all.zip

quand j'ai changé properties distributionUrl en 3.3-all.il est coincé dans le rafraîchissement Je ne sais pas quoi faire avec ce problème. Merci de m'aider Merci beaucoup

41
demandé sur Tms852 2017-03-28 21:36:37

14 réponses

vous devez télécharger la dernière version de https://gradle.org/releases après cela allez au fichier / structure du projet / projet et mettez la nouvelle version dans la version de gradle

25
répondu Ahmed Abd Elgwad 2018-02-08 13:40:59

Réponse Mise À Jour: Pour Android Studio 3.1

Android Studio 3.1 & ci-dessus, le distributionUrl a été mis à jour à:la version 4.4la version 4.1. Votre gradle-wrapper.properties devrait ressembler à ceci:

#DATE
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-4.4-all.zip

Réponse Mise À Jour:

Android Studio 3.0 & ci-dessus, le distributionUrl a été mis à jour à:la version 4.1la version 3.3. Votre gradle-wrapper.properties devrait ressembler à ceci:

#DATE
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-4.1-all.zip

Réponse Originale:

#DATE
distributionBase=GRADLE_USER_HOME
distributionPath=wrapper/dists
zipStoreBase=GRADLE_USER_HOME
zipStorePath=wrapper/dists
distributionUrl=https\://services.gradle.org/distributions/gradle-3.3-all.zip
52
répondu Sneh Pandya 2018-03-27 08:54:06

assurez-vous que vous utilisez par défaut gradle wrapper à Ouvrir le Fichier > Paramètres > Construire,l'Exécution,le Déploiement > Outils de construction > Gradle.

32
répondu Pablo Souza 2017-04-30 12:49:52

Ouvrir gradle-wrapper.properties

changez la version sur distributionUrl ligne

21
répondu cricket_007 2018-01-10 17:26:37

dans mon cas, je manquais le setting.gradle fichier.

3
répondu gustavoknz 2017-06-23 05:15:44

si vous avez une version plus basse et que vous avez des problèmes d'importation de projet avec la version High gradle et que vous voulez exécuter le projet sans mettre à jour gradle que

ouvrez votre fichier gradle (projet) et faites le petit changement

  dependencies {
           /*Higher Gradle version*/
//        classpath 'com.android.tools.build:gradle:3.0.0-alpha4'

        /*Add this line and remove the Higher one*/
        classpath 'com.android.tools.build:gradle:2.3.3'
    }

[2.3.3 stand pour votre gradle version]

dans votre cas, changez la version en 3.2 ou 3.2.0 quelque chose comme ça

2
répondu Ravi Vaniya 2017-07-25 10:21:11

comme il s'agit du premier résultat de cette erreur google, je tiens à rappeler qu'il suffit de cliquer sur le lien bleu du message d'erreur de la fenêtre du bas "Fix Gradle enveloppe et ré-importer un projet Gradle paramètres" correction automatique pour vous maintenant.

enter image description here

2
répondu 林果皞 2018-01-16 09:25:45

je change seulement deux points

évidemment ils étaient selon la version des versions qu'il a, sinon ils devraient les télécharger

  • buil.gradle (projet)

    dependencies {
           classpath 'com.android.toolsg.build:gradle:2.3.2' 
           ..
    }
    
  • gradle.wrapper.propriétés

    ...

    distributionUrl=https://services.gradle.org/distributions/gradle-3.3-all.zip

1
répondu marlonpya 2017-10-15 01:04:01
  • a changé la version de build gradle en 3.1.1 sous project / android

fonctionne pour moi.

1
répondu Nandam Mahesh 2018-04-15 21:49:48

message d'erreur: sync Gradle échoué: la version Gradle prise en charge minimale est 4.9. La version actuelle est 4.1-milestone-1. Si vous utilisez l'enrubanneuse gradle, essayez d'éditer la distributionUrl dans SampleProj/app/gradle/wrapper / gradle-wrapper.propriétés à grader-4.9-tous.zip

J'utilise Android studio IDE version 3.2 beta 2.

Solution: quand on ouvre le papier d'emballage.le fichier de propriétés dans IDE il montre la distribution correcte. mais à l'origine il n'a pas été mis à jour. Donc changer le distributionUrl propriété manuellement.

exemple: ouvrez un papier d'emballage.fichier de propriétés dans notepad ou tout autre éditeur. /Project/app/Grad/wrapper / Grad-wrapper.propriété et le changement distributionUrl propriété comme ceci

distributionUrl=https\://services.gradle.org/distributions/gradle-4.9-all.zip
1
répondu Naresh Palle 2018-08-24 07:24:19

mise à jour D'Android Studio et Gradle. Modification de la version de Grad mise à jour dans build.gradle file a marché pour moi.

0
répondu prodeveloper 2017-04-17 10:42:42

tout d'Abord, vous devez télécharger le fichier à partir d'ici https://gradle.org/releases

décompresser le fichier et copier le dossier quelque chose comme ce Grad-3.3(si la version est 3.3) et devant elle pour C:\Android\Android Studio\gradle

ouvrez maintenant le studio Android et dans le coin supérieur gauche ouvrir le fichier > paramètres > construire, exécuter, déployer > Gradle

maintenant donnez le chemin du dossier gradle-3.3 dans Gradle Home

0
répondu Muhammad Kashif Arif 2017-05-12 10:44:49

ouvrez le fichier gradlew avec android studio, tout sera téléchargé

0
répondu PrisonMike 2018-07-23 13:16:58

ouvrir le papier d'emballage.propriétés

distributionUrl=https\://services.gradle.org/distributions/gradle-3.3-all.zip

modifier

distributionUrl=https\://services.gradle.org/distributions/gradle-4.4-all.zip
0
répondu Evans Tlhako 2018-09-20 09:00:55